I just bought a Janome 8200qc and I am having trouble getting an accurate 1/4 inch seam. I have followed the instructions and even moved the needle all the way to the right. it is still comming up short. HELP

Cut three strips of fabric - 1 1/2 inches wide - sew them together - measure the middle strip - it should be 1 inch. Keep adjusting until that is the measurement you get. It doesn't matter what the seam allowance is - it matters what the finished block measures. Are you using a quarter inch foot?
